HIS 2450
American History Through Film
Molloy University · UGRD · Fall 2026
1 section
Catalog description
This course examines twentieth-century American culture and society through film. It critically assesses how American society is portrayed in popular films at different times and within various contexts. It will demonstrate how motion pictures have shaped and were shaped by the society in which they were made, and thereby provide new insights into the American past.
